Hi guys.
Last night while I was doing the usual I noticed an exploit of the @promoted bot. @hamo86 is spamming posts and promoting them by using the promote feature. He is making post's with a picture of graph and some generic heading to avoid detection.

The exact method that is being used is.

  1. Make a blog post, insert any random crap.
  2. Promote said post by 0.001 sbd
  3. Get the @promoted minimum vote which is $0.05
  4. repeat repeat repeat

I have brought this up with quite a few steemians but it appears that no one cares.

Am I insane for pointing out something that is potentially creating 10,000 spam post's a day?

I think this is an actual issue with an easy fix.

Just increase the minimum vote to 0.01 sbd for now and monitor the situation.
